Ijaw youths blame Shell over oil spill in region

[ad_1]

The Ijaw Youth Council, IYC, Worldwide on Tuesday said the recent oil spill in Odidlmodi and other surrounding communities in Burutu Local Government Area of Delta State was as result of equipment failure on the part oil multinational, Shell Petroleum Development Company,SPDC.

IYC President, Comrade Oweilaemi Rolland Pereotubor made the assertion in a statement signed and made available to DAILY POST in Warri.

He said there is no third party sabotage for SPDC to absolve itself of culpability.

“The Company must live up to its responsibilities. Blaming their negligence on acts of saboteurs is no longer attractive. These were some of the causes of the Niger Delta crisis.”

“Odimodi people or any of the affected communities cannot bear the brunt of SPDC’s negligence. The Company should immediately repair its ruptured Trans-Forcados Trunk line which has spilled an unquantifiable tons of crude oil to ravage the already degraded environment,” he said.

The IYC President also called on the Federal Government to prevail on SPDC to do the needful, streseing that the affected communities need relief materials and commensurate compensations to cushion the effects of their sufferings.

“Now that the region is peaceful, we hope that the FG and the oil companies will avoid acts capable of truncating the existing peace. The case of the current oil spillage in Burutu Local Government Area of Delta State should not be given graveyard silence, less the Government may be inviting the wrath of the people.”

It would be recalled that oil spill recently polluted the creeks in parts of Burutu Local Governnent Area.

The spill has ravaged the surrounding communities, particularly, Odimodi community.
